1. Iron: The Cornerstone of Red Blood Cell Formation
Iron plays an essential role in synthesizing hemoglobin, the protein responsible for oxygen transport. Without sufficient iron, the body cannot produce enough healthy RBCs. Therefore, supplementing iron is often the first step in treating anemia.
Benefits of Iron Supplements
- Increase hemoglobin levels rapidly.
- Improve oxygen-carrying capacity.
- Reduce symptoms like fatigue and weakness.
Sources of Iron
- Ferrous sulfate supplements.
- Iron-rich foods such as red meat, spinach, and lentils.
However, excessive iron intake can lead to toxicity. Always consult a healthcare professional before starting supplementation.
2. Vitamin B12: Vital for DNA Synthesis and Cell Maturation
Vitamin B12 is indispensable for the proper formation of RBCs. It facilitates DNA synthesis, resulting in healthy and mature red blood cells. A deficiency causes pernicious anemia, characterized by large, abnormal RBCs.
Why Supplement Vitamin B12?
- Promotes healthy RBC production.
- Prevents neurological complications linked to deficiency.
- Enhances overall vitality.
Best Sources
- Animal products like eggs, dairy, and meat.
- Oral supplements or injections in deficient individuals.
In addition, supplementing B12 can reverse deficiency-related anemia if caught early.
3. Folate (Vitamin B9): Essential for Cell Growth
Folate works closely with Vitamin B12 to support RBC formation and DNA synthesis. Its deficiency leads to macrocytic anemia, where RBCs are abnormally large and inefficient.
Why Consider Folate Supplements?
- Stimulate RBC production rapidly.
- Prevent developmental issues during pregnancy.
- Support overall cell growth.
Food Sources Include
- Leafy greens like spinach and kale.
- Fortified cereals and legumes.
Moreover, folate supplementation complements B12 therapy, especially in deficiency cases.
4. Copper: Supporting Hematopoiesis
Although less well-known, copper is a trace mineral that contributes to forming hemoglobin. It assists in iron absorption and utilization, making it critical for RBC synthesis.
Key Benefits
- Enhances iron metabolism.
- Supports the enzymatic processes in RBC production.
- Prevents anemia resulting from copper deficiency.
Rich Sources
- Shellfish, nuts, seeds, and whole grains.
Furthermore, maintaining balanced copper levels ensures efficient iron use and healthy RBCs.
5. Erythropoietin (EPO): Hormonal Support for Red Blood Cell Production
Unlike dietary supplements, erythropoietin is a hormone that stimulates bone marrow to produce RBCs directly. When indicated, synthetic EPO injections serve as a potent treatment for anemia, especially in chronic kidney disease.
Why Use Erythropoietin?
- Boost RBC count rapidly.
- Reduce need for blood transfusions.
- Improve patient quality of life.
Administration and Precautions
- Must be prescribed by a healthcare professional.
- Requires monitoring for side effects like hypertension.
In essence, erythropoietin therapy effectively restores RBC levels when other methods prove inadequate.
